Frequently Asked Questions about Middletown

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Middletown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Middletown ranges from $1,075 to $8,191 with an average monthly rent of $2,440.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Middletown c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Middletown range from $1,291 to $8,420.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,354.

How expensive are Middletown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 12 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Middletown on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,941 to $10,500 - averaging $3,734 for the location.
